Comprehensive Health Check

Once the paperwork is complete, you’ll be escorted to the examination room, where the vet will conduct a thorough health check. This includes checking your pet’s weight, temperature, heart rate, and overall physical condition. The vet will examine your pet’s eyes, ears, mouth, skin, and coat for any signs of illness or infection. This comprehensive check-up is crucial for establishing a baseline of your pet’s health and identifying any immediate concerns.

Vaccinations and Preventative Care

During your pet’s first visit to the vet clinic in Winnipeg, the vet will discuss the necessary vaccinations based on your pet’s age, breed, and lifestyle. Vaccinations protect your pet from common diseases and are an essential part of preventative care. The vet will also talk to you about parasite prevention, including flea, tick, and heartworm protection, to keep your pet safe from these common pests.
